溫馨提示×

debian filesystem如何優化

小樊
50
2025-06-13 17:18:23
欄目: 智能運維

優化Debian文件系統(filesystem)可以從多個方面入手,包括磁盤空間管理、文件系統性能優化、權限和安全性設置等。以下是一些具體的建議:

磁盤空間管理

  • 清理不必要的文件
    • 使用 apt-get autoremove 刪除不再需要的軟件包及其依賴。
    • 使用 apt-get clean 清理APT緩存。
    • 刪除臨時文件:rm -rf /tmp/*。
    • 清理日志文件:journalctl --vacuum-time=2weeks。
  • 壓縮大文件
    • 使用 targzip 壓縮大文件或目錄。
  • 監控磁盤空間
    • 使用 df -hdu -sh * 命令定期檢查磁盤空間使用情況。

文件系統性能優化

  • 選擇合適的文件系統
    • Debian默認使用 ext4,對于大多數用途已經足夠。如果需要更高的性能,可以考慮 XFSBtrfs。
  • 調整文件系統參數
    • 對于 ext4,可以通過 /etc/fstab 調整掛載選項,例如 noatime 可以減少文件訪問時間的更新,提高性能。
  • 使用SSD
    • 如果可能,使用SSD代替HDD,SSD的讀寫速度更快,可以顯著提升文件系統的性能。

權限和安全性設置

  • 最小權限原則
    • 確保每個用戶和進程只有完成其任務所需的最小權限。
  • 使用ACL(訪問控制列表)
    • ACL可以提供更細粒度的權限控制。
  • 定期更新和打補丁
    • 使用 apt-get updateapt-get upgrade 保持系統最新,修復安全漏洞。

文件系統監控和維護

  • 使用smartctl監控硬盤健康
    • 安裝 smartmontools 并使用 smartctl 檢查硬盤的健康狀況。
  • 定期檢查和修復文件系統
    • 使用 fsck 命令定期檢查和修復文件系統錯誤。

使用工具進行優化

  • 使用tune2fs調整ext4參數
    • 例如,tune2fs -O extents /dev/sda1 啟用extents功能,提高大文件性能。
  • 使用ionice和nice調整I/O和CPU優先級
    • 確保關鍵進程獲得足夠的資源。

備份策略

  • 定期備份重要數據
    • 使用 rsync、tar 或其他備份工具定期備份重要文件和目錄。
  • 使用LVM(邏輯卷管理)
    • LVM提供了靈活的磁盤空間管理和擴展功能。

通過以上這些方法,你可以有效地優化Debian的文件管理系統,提高系統的性能和穩定性。記得在進行任何重大更改之前備份重要數據。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女